Job Purpose:

The Office Secretary is responsible for assisting a range of basic office support activities for SCM & Admin department alongside performing duties as office receptionist. Core range of duties include receiving visitors at office, receive and record incoming and outgoing official correspondence letters and phone calls while providing assistance in fleet management as required for WVI Nepal, National Office. The incumbent shall work as a focal person for management of domestic travelling including air ticketing along with clerical works as assigned by the supervisor. The Office Secretary will coordinate with staff members of team and guests, providing courteous, friendly and professional assistance.

Major Responsibilities:

  • Quality front desk services to all WVI Nepal staff and visitors
  • Appropriate communication and courtesy with vendors and receiving letters
  • Support SCM team in collecting quotation and maintain the records
  • Prepare of ID card for staffs as and when required
  • Assist Admin & Logistics Specialist on administrative work as assigned
  • Booking & procurement of tickets on Domestic & International Air as per approved request and handing over tickets to staff on time
  • Preparing report of WVI Nepal staff travel movement every month
  • Timely submission of domestic and international air ticket bills to finance for payment
  • Facilitation of outgoing calls, receives incoming telephone calls & answer queries from external parties
  • Proper courtesy and appropriate office protocols observed in all internal and externalcommunications and engagement with all customers
  • Awareness of staff current job functions within WVI Nepal to be able to accurately answer caller’s questions and direct their calls
  • Maintenance and update of Staff information and mobile phone numbers
  • Maintenance and update of all changes in contact details of all NGOs, IOs, government ministries and emergency hotline numbers
  • Receive couriers handed over to staff/departments on time
  • Maintenance of courier register
  • Maintaining record of daily incoming and outgoing documents

  • Demonstrating an understanding of and commitment to WVI Nepal’s Core Values in the approach to work and relationships
  • Maintain a work and Life balance
  • Pursue current career plan that is consistent with WVI Nepal’s strategic goal
  • Receive vehicle requests and arrange vehicle management appropriately

Knowledge/ Qualification:

Essential:

  • Experience of working in a professional environment for at least 2 years.
  • Minimum of 2 years secretarial experience
  • Graduate in any discipline

Desireable:

  • Competent in the use of Microsoft Office including Word, Excel, Power point
  • Knowledge in operating PABX System
  • Good communication skills in Nepali and English (both written and spoken), including across all cultures
  • Strong interpersonal skills & customer service
  • Understand WV operation, structure and ministry
